Muscle paralysis induces bone marrow inflammation and predisposition to formation of giant osteoclasts
Transient muscle paralysis engendered by a single injection of botulinum toxin A (BTxA) rapidly induces profound focal bone resorption within the medullary cavity of adjacent bones.
